Feline Quick Tips
Did You Know?
Watch a cat groom, leap or curl up into a ball and you can’t help admire the remarkable feline flexibility. One of the reasons his range of positions exceeds our is that he has many more bones in his little body than we larger creatures. Depending on tail size and number of toes, cats on average have 244 bones versus our 206.
